WebSpecialists at NYU Langone’s Thyroid Unit work with experts at the Head and Neck Center to manage thyroid cancer. The most common type is papillary carcinoma, which grows slowly but may spread to lymph nodes. Rarely, thyroid cancers cause symptoms, including neck swelling, swallowing problems, pain, shortness of breath, and voice changes.

Even minor … how to open a charter school in floridaWebThere are many causes of lumps in the neck. The most common lumps or swellings are enlarged lymph nodes. These can be caused by bacterial or viral infections, cancer ( malignancy ), or other rare causes. Swollen salivary glands under the jaw may be caused by infection or cancer. Lumps in the muscles of the neck are caused by injury or torticollis. how to open a checking account for a minor
